Fetch Web Pages from Local Cache

uses
Winapi.Windows, Winapi.Messages, System.SysUtils, System.Variants, System.Classes, Vcl.Graphics,
Vcl.Controls, Vcl.Forms, Vcl.Dialogs, Vcl.StdCtrls, Chilkat_TLB;
...
procedure TForm1.Button1Click(Sender: TObject);
var
http: TChilkatHttp;
html: WideString;
begin
// This example assumes the Chilkat API to have been previously unlocked.
// See Global Unlock Sample for sample code.
http := TChilkatHttp.Create(Self);
// Define a cache directory and set the number of levels based on the anticipated size of the cache.
http.AddCacheRoot('c:/example/httpCache/');
// up to 256 sub-directories under the cache root will be created as needed to hold cached GET's.
http.NumCacheLevels := 1;
// Tell the http object to fetch from the cache if possible.
http.FetchFromCache := 1;
// Also tell the http object to update the cache with newly fetched pages.
http.UpdateCache := 1;
// This HTTP GET should result in a cache file getting created.
html := http.QuickGetStr('https://www.google.com/');
if (http.LastMethodSuccess = 0) then
begin
Memo1.Lines.Add(http.LastErrorText);
Exit;
end;
// The 1st GET was not from cache:
Memo1.Lines.Add('Fetched from cache: ' + IntToStr(Ord(http.LastFromCache)));
// Fetching again will cause the page to be delivered from our local cache.
html := http.QuickGetStr('https://www.google.com/');
if (http.LastMethodSuccess = 0) then
begin
Memo1.Lines.Add(http.LastErrorText);
Exit;
end;
// The 2nd GET is from cache:
Memo1.Lines.Add('Fetched from cache: ' + IntToStr(Ord(http.LastFromCache)));
end;
